Botanical Gardens
The City Botanic Gardens in Brisbane are the oldest and most mature gardens in the city. They have rare and unusual botanic species, ornamental ponds, and an all-abilities playground. Visitors can enjoy guided walks, outdoor learning opportunities, and family-friendly festivals and markets. The gardens are a peaceful escape from the city, with passive recreational activities like picnicking and cycling.
